Grace LaVerne, "Mona" Mitchan, 93, of Cameron, died peacefully Sunday, February 23, 2025, at her home surrounded by her family. Funeral services will be 10:00 a.m. Thursday, March 6, 2025, at St. Monica's Catholic Church. Burial will follow in the St. Monica's Cemetery. Visitation will be Wednesday, March 5, from 6-7:00 pm with a Holy Rosary beginning at 7:00 pm at Marek-Burns-Laywell Funeral chapel.
Mrs. Mitchan was born December 13, 1931, in the Tracy Community of Milam County to William Kenneth and Edna (Rinn) Leonard. She married Eugene Albert "Po'Papa" Mitchan on April 29, 1950. She had worked at the Cameron Dress Factory; then as a bookkeeper for her husband and for many years with a childcare business at her home. She was a member of St. Monica's Catholic Church. She was preceded in death by her husband, a son, Eugene Albert "Bubbie" Mitchan, Jr., son-in-law, Larry Gene Peschel and a grandson, Montana Jordan Mitchan. She leaves behind to cherish her memory:
Children Pamela Peschel of Georgetown
Cynthia Malota & husband Larry of College Station
Scott Mitchan & wife Joni of Cameron
Gerry Mitchan & wife Kim of Cameron
Timothy Mitchan & wife Lisa of Giddings
Laura Mitchan of Cameron
10 grandchildren, 10 great grandchildren and 1 great-great grandchild
Memorials may be made to Embrace Hospice, 5100 Midway Dr. #300, Temple, TX 76502
